Two lakh reward to anyone who bought tea or studied with PM Modi: Digvijaya Singh

12:37AM Sat 18 Jun, 2016

Congress leader Digvijaya Singh on Friday promised a Rs 2 lakh reward to anyone who bought tea from Prime Minister Narendra Modi or studied with him. Addressing a party-organised protest rally of farmers, titled 'chai ki charcha' , he said if anyone who claims that he had studied with Modi at the graduation level, he would give him the reward. The Congress leader claimed that Modi himself had "once admitted" he was a matriculate but was now claiming to be a graduate. "Poor educational qualifications don’t matter. What matters is the PM not speaking the truth,” he said Singh also attacked the RSS, saying, “Modi has been trained to speak lies since childhood by the RSS, which believes repeating a lie makes it sound like the truth.” In the programme which was attended by many senior Congress leaders, Singh said, “Modi came to power promising remunerative prices for agriculture produce. Three farmers have died at Dabhadi since. Modi has not kept his promise.” Ex-CM Ashok Chavan, who was also present at the rally warned the farmers and  said “Modi got away with all his lies. He has fooled you once, but do not fall prey to his false promises again”
